A new adventure started in January 2018 for Lina Jin, Suhan Shi and their business, Coucou Café at the Marché de l’Ouest. Having studied coffee art with well-known baristas, Suhan specializes in latté art. These young and talented owners are excited to start their new adventure, one that has been a long-time dream. Feuille De Vigne is a Lebanese cuisine specializing in the preparation of fast food meals and catering, including Shish Taouk, Shawarma, and other dishes like Merguez, Kafta, and Falafel. Everything is prepared using the original recipes passed down from our parents. Did you know that 35 years ago, le Marché de l’Ouest’s bagel shop was the first one to open in the West Island? The bagel shop, known as Hansel and Bagel since the mid-1990s, offers 15 different varieties of bagels. You’ll certainly have a hard time making a selection!
